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970:  The
employer did not
fur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from
recognized hazards that
were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to
employees in that employees
were exposed to: being struck by the elevated load (Steel Beam) while
being loaded into the rear
of a Euclid R-22 Rear Dump Truck.
AMONG OTHER METHODS, ONE FEASIBLE AND ACCEPTABLE ABATEMENT
METHOD TO CORRECT THIS HAZARD IS:
1)  Instruct employees in the proper techniques of lifting unstable
objects as required by
CATERPILLAR OPERATION AND MAINTENANCE MANUAL for 235D Excavators which
states. Use the lifting hook on the back of the bucket to sling objects
(page 50).
2)  Follow the requirement of the CIMA SAFETY MANUAL FOR HYDRAULIC
EXCAVATOR  states. Items to be lifted by a hydraulic excavator are to be
slung
from the
manufacturers designated lift point, Pg. 26 and not to drop elevated loads
from unnecessary
heights, Pg. 17.
